Transaction 297040055236ae3377071ace431958ddb8eaa69702f3a45664c8153565981b53
1 Input
1 Output
-
297040055236ae3377071ace431958ddb8eaa69702f3a45664c8153565981b53:0
- value
- 3532036
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d25cbacea5fea5738fb000cc6197d354c44e143 OP_EQUALVERIFY OP_CHECKSIG
- address
- 182vJrdpDSh2hS4ShLL8C23gHmDTTFDa15